Siding hole patching services involve repairing small to moderate openings or damage in a property's exterior siding. Over time, siding can develop holes, cracks, or other imperfections due to weather exposure, impacts, or general wear and tear. Skilled contractors use specialized materials and techniques to fill these gaps, restoring the siding’s integrity and appearance. Proper patching not only improves the visual appeal of a home but also helps prevent further damage caused by moisture infiltration or pest entry.
This service addresses common problems such as holes caused by storms, fallen tree branches, or accidental impacts. Small openings can quickly turn into larger issues if left unrepaired, leading to water leaks, mold growth, or structural deterioration. Siding patching is an effective way to quickly resolve these issues, maintaining the home's exterior protection. It is also useful for covering up previous repairs or cosmetic imperfections that may detract from a property's curb appeal.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or siding hole patching projects in Shelton, CT, c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, covering small holes or localized damage. Larger, more complex repairs can sometimes exceed this range but are less common.
Medium-Sized Patching - For moderate damage requiring patching over a larger area, local contractors usually charge between $600 and $1,200. Projects in this range often involve multiple holes or sections needing attention, making up the bulk of typical repairs.
Large Patching Projects - Extensive damage or multiple areas needing patching can cost from $1,200 to $3,000. These projects are less frequent but may involve significant sections of siding or structural concerns that require more labor and materials.
Full Siding Replacement - When patching is not sufficient and full siding replacement is needed, costs generally start around $5,000 and can go higher depending on the size of the property and siding material. Local service providers can help assess whether patching or replacement is the best option for your home in Shelton, CT.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is siding hole patching? Siding hole patching involves repairing or filling small to large holes in exterior siding to restore its appearance and protect the underlying structure.
Which types of siding can be repaired for holes? Many types of siding, including vinyl, wood, fiber cement, and aluminum, can be repaired or patched by local contractors specializing in siding services.
How do professionals typically patch siding holes? Contractors often use patch kits, fillers, or replacement panels to effectively cover and seal holes, ensuring a seamless appearance.
Can siding hole patches prevent further damage? Yes, properly patched siding helps prevent water intrusion, pest entry, and structural issues caused by exposed areas.
